I have a merge field drawing on a data source where the data is all in
capitals. I changed it to lower case using the \* Lower switch. But I need the final result to be in title case, and \* Caps doesn't seem to produce Title case when the data source is already fully capitalised. Is there another format switch I could use? or perhaps a way of nesting the field so it changes to lower case then to title case? Thanks, Peter. |

Using the \* Caps switch alone will convert upper case text to Title Case.
